Manure applied to Soils — Direct emissions in China
China: Manure applied to Soils — Direct emissions was 116.22 kt in 2050. ▲ Rising
Manure applied to Soils — Direct emissions in China, 1961–2050
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
China recorded 116.22 kt for manure applied to soils — direct emissions in 2050. That is the highest value across all 65 years on record.
Over the whole period, manure applied to soils — direct emissions in China peaked at 116.22 kt in 2050 and was at its lowest, 20.68 kt, in 1962.
China ranks 2nd of 195 countries on this measure, in the top 10%.
The long-run direction has been consistently rising across the 65 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
